首页主机资讯mybatis getone的使用方法是什么

mybatis getone的使用方法是什么

时间2024-06-08 00:30:03发布访客分类主机资讯浏览799
导读:在MyBatis中,可以使用selectOne方法来查询单条记录,也就是查询一个对象。使用selectOne方法需要传入一个唯一标识符,该标识符对应Mapper XML文件中定义的SQL语句的id。 以下是selectOne方法的使用示例:...

在MyBatis中,可以使用selectOne方法来查询单条记录,也就是查询一个对象。使用selectOne方法需要传入一个唯一标识符,该标识符对应Mapper XML文件中定义的SQL语句的id。

以下是selectOne方法的使用示例:

SqlSession sqlSession = sqlSessionFactory.openSession();

try {
    
    // 调用selectOne方法查询单条记录
    User user = sqlSession.selectOne("com.example.UserMapper.selectUserById", 1);
    
    System.out.println(user);

}
 finally {
    
    sqlSession.close();

}
    

在上面的示例中,首先通过openSession方法获取SqlSession对象,然后调用selectOne方法查询id为1的用户信息。其中,"com.example.UserMapper.selectUserById"是Mapper XML文件中定义的查询用户信息的SQL语句的id。

需要注意的是,selectOne方法返回的是一个对象,如果查询的结果集为空,则返回null。因此在使用selectOne方法时,需要判断返回结果是否为null。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: mybatis getone的使用方法是什么
本文地址: https://pptw.com/jishu/677468.html
mybatis getone的作用是什么 Mysql创建数据库没反应怎么解决

游客 回复需填写必要信息